Uwe was born in Königsberg Germany and was the 7th of 9 children. His father (Carl Friedrich Leopold Beckmann) was a Lutheran minister in the Confessing Church and his mother was Karoline ne. Poulsen. The part of the family that survived WWII fled Königsberg and settled in Reutlingen Germany. Uwe attended the University of Stuttgart and received a degree in Electronics Engineering and was a member of the Freie Burschen Stuttgart fraternity. He moved to the US in 1958 to gain overseas working experience. While in the US, he met and married Anna Kobrynowicz and settled down in New Jersey.

Uwe worked as an electronics engineer and spent over 30 years working for Wandel & Goltermann, a German maker of specialty measurement equipment. Uwe oversaw manufacturing and helped move the company to the Research Triangle Park in NC in 1984. In 1992, at the age of 61, he started his own company - Delsar Inc. - which developed search and rescue equipment for natural disasters. Uwe continued growing Delsar until his retirement in 2003.

Uwe was a born engineer and enjoyed fixing things. He learned this from his father and passed this on to his sons. He rarely called repairmen and did most of his own home repairs and remodeling work. Uwe and Anna also enjoyed traveling and sightseeing. Over the years they upgraded from tents to pop up trailers to RVs. Uwe and Anna later purchased a beach front cottage at Harkers Island which welcomed many guests throughout the years. Uwe and Anna are known for their hospitality and generosity and many friends and relatives around the Globe have been blessed by Uwe's humor and intellect.

They raised four sons - Robert, Thomas, Paul, and Billy - and have a total of 8 grandchildren. Uwe was a wonderful husband, father, grandfather and friend who will be missed by all who knew and loved him.
